翻訳は機械翻訳により提供されています。提供された翻訳内容と英語版の間で齟齬、不一致または矛盾がある場合、英語版が優先します。
ワークフローの作成
ワークフローは、継続的インテグレーションおよび継続的デリバリー (CI/CD) システムの一部としてコードを構築、テスト、デプロイする方法を説明する自動化された手順です。ワークフローは、ワークフローの実行中に実行する一連のステップまたはアクションを定義します。ワークフローは、ワークフローを開始するイベント、またはトリガー も定義します。ワークフローを設定するには、 CodeCatalyst コンソールのビジュアルまたは YAML エディタ を使用してワークフロー定義ファイルを作成します。
ヒント
プロジェクトでワークフローを使用する方法を簡単に確認するには、設計図 を使用してプロジェクトを作成します。各ブループリントは、レビュー、実行、および実験できる機能するワークフローをデプロイします。
でワークフローを作成するには、次の手順を使用します CodeCatalyst。
ワークフローの詳細については、「でワークフローを使用して構築、テスト、デプロイする CodeCatalyst」を参照してください。
- Visual
-
ビジュアルエディタを使用してワークフローを作成するには
https://codecatalyst.aws/
で CodeCatalyst コンソールを開きます。 -
プロジェクトを選択します。
-
ナビゲーションペインで CI/CD を選択し、ワークフロー を選択します。
-
ワークフローの作成 を選択します。
ワークフローの作成ダイアログボックスが表示されます。
-
ソースリポジトリ フィールドで、ワークフロー定義ファイルが存在するソースリポジトリを選択します。ファイルは、選択したリポジトリの
~/.codecatalyst/workflows/
フォルダに保存されます。ソースリポジトリが存在しない場合は、1 つの を作成します。 -
ブランチ フィールドで、ワークフロー定義ファイルが存在するブランチを選択します。
-
[作成] を選択します。
Amazon はリポジトリとブランチ情報をメモリに CodeCatalyst 保存しますが、ワークフローはまだコミットされていません。
-
ビジュアル を選択します。
-
ワークフローを構築します。
-
(オプション) ワークフロー図で、ソースボックスとトリガーボックスを選択します。トリガーペインが表示されます。トリガーを追加 を選択してトリガーを追加します。詳細については、「プッシュ、プル、またはスケジュールトリガーの追加」を参照してください。
-
+ Actions (左上) を選択します。Actions カタログが表示されます。
-
アクション内のプラス記号 (+) を選択してワークフローに追加します。右側のペインを使用して、 アクションを設定します。詳細については、「 CodeCatalyst ワークフローへのアクションの追加」を参照してください。
-
(オプション) ワークフロープロパティ (右上) を選択します。ワークフロープロパティペインが表示されます。ワークフロー名の実行モードとコンピューティングを設定します。詳細については、「実行のキューイング動作の設定」および「ワークフローのコンピューティング環境とランタイム環境の Docker イメージの設定」を参照してください。
-
-
(オプション) 検証 を選択して、コミットする前にワークフローの YAML コードを検証します。
-
コミット を選択し、コミットワークフローダイアログボックスで、次の操作を行います。
-
ワークフローファイル名 には、デフォルト名のままにするか、独自の名前を入力します。
-
コミットメッセージ には、デフォルトのメッセージを残すか、独自のメッセージを入力します。
-
リポジトリとブランチ で、ワークフロー定義ファイルのソースリポジトリとブランチを選択します。これらのフィールドは、ワークフローの作成ダイアログボックスで前に指定したリポジトリとブランチに設定する必要があります。必要に応じて、リポジトリとブランチを今すぐ変更できます。
注記
ワークフロー定義ファイルをコミットした後は、別のリポジトリやブランチに関連付けることができないため、慎重に選択してください。
-
ワークフロー定義ファイルをコミットするには、コミットを選択します。
-
- YAML
-
YAML エディタを使用してワークフローを作成するには
https://codecatalyst.aws/
で CodeCatalyst コンソールを開きます。 -
プロジェクトを選択します。
-
ナビゲーションペインで CI/CD を選択し、ワークフロー を選択します。
-
ワークフローの作成 を選択します。
ワークフローの作成ダイアログボックスが表示されます。
-
ソースリポジトリ フィールドで、ワークフロー定義ファイルが存在するソースリポジトリを選択します。ファイルは、選択したリポジトリの
~/.codecatalyst/workflows/
フォルダに保存されます。ソースリポジトリが存在しない場合は、1 つの を作成します。 -
ブランチ フィールドで、ワークフロー定義ファイルが存在するブランチを選択します。
-
[作成] を選択します。
Amazon はリポジトリとブランチ情報をメモリに CodeCatalyst 保存しますが、ワークフローはまだコミットされていません。
-
YAML を選択します。
-
ワークフローを構築します。
-
(オプション) YAML コードにトリガーを追加します。詳細については、「プッシュ、プル、またはスケジュールトリガーの追加」を参照してください。
-
+ Actions (左上) を選択します。Actions カタログが表示されます。
-
アクション内のプラス記号 (+) を選択してワークフローに追加します。右側のペインを使用して、 アクションを設定します。詳細については、「 CodeCatalyst ワークフローへのアクションの追加」を参照してください。
-
(オプション) ワークフロープロパティ (右上) を選択します。ワークフロープロパティペインが表示されます。ワークフロー名、実行モード、コンピューティングを設定します。詳細については、「実行のキューイング動作の設定」および「ワークフローのコンピューティング環境とランタイム環境の Docker イメージの設定」を参照してください。
-
-
(オプション) 検証 を選択して、コミットする前にワークフローの YAML コードを検証します。
-
コミット を選択し、コミットワークフローダイアログボックスで次の操作を行います。
-
ワークフローファイル名 には、デフォルト名のままにするか、独自の名前を入力します。
-
コミットメッセージ には、デフォルトのメッセージを残すか、独自のメッセージを入力します。
-
リポジトリとブランチ で、ワークフロー定義ファイルのソースリポジトリとブランチを選択します。これらのフィールドは、ワークフローの作成ダイアログボックスで前に指定したリポジトリとブランチに設定する必要があります。必要に応じて、リポジトリとブランチを今すぐ変更できます。
注記
ワークフロー定義ファイルをコミットした後は、別のリポジトリやブランチに関連付けることができないため、慎重に選択してください。
-
コミット を選択して、ワークフロー定義ファイルをコミットします。
-